Bill Summary
AN ACT to amend the general construction law, in relation to designating March eighth as a public holiday
AI Summary
This bill amends the New York State General Construction Law to officially designate March 8th as Women's Day, a public holiday in the state. The proposed change adds "the eighth day of March, known as Women's day" to the existing list of recognized public holidays in New York, which currently includes other notable days such as New Year's Day, Martin Luther King Jr. Day, Memorial Day, Independence Day, and Christmas Day. By making this addition, the bill formally recognizes the significance of International Women's Day, a global day celebrating the social, economic, cultural, and political achievements of women, while also highlighting the ongoing struggle for gender equality. The bill would take effect immediately upon passage, meaning March 8th would be considered an official public holiday in New York State starting in the year of enactment.
